Doesn’t look like that feature exists based on the documentation in the 
Utilities Guide. You can always get there by constructing a file you can 
use sqlite3 to import I guess if you line up with the forecast schema but 
that would take some work.

Why would you want to do this outside what the forecast extension does ?
